… After the Jiajing period of the Ming dynasty (1522-66), traffic between the mainland and Taiwan developed, but historical records state that prior to this, Zheng He's expeditionary force from the South Seas called Tainan, and Lin Daoqian and others, who had connections with the Japanese pirates, pioneered Taiwan. Around the same time, the Portuguese, who had been advancing eastward, viewed Taiwan from the sea and called it Ilha Formosa (Beautiful Island). This is why Taiwan is referred to as Formosa in European documents. … *Some of the terminology that mentions "Formosa" is listed below.
